Charles Darwin's most important event of his life?

Charles Darwin's most important event is the publication of his groundbreaking work "On the Origin of Species" in 1859. This book introduced the theory of evolution by natural selection, revolutionizing our understanding of biology and the natural world.


When did the great extinction occur?

The great extinction, also known as the Permian–Triassic extinction event, occurred around 252 million years ago. It was the most severe mass extinction event in Earth's history, resulting in the loss of over 90% of marine species and around 70% of terrestrial vertebrate species.


Explain a phenomenon?

A phenomenon is any observable occurrence. In popular usage, a phenomenon often refers to an extraordinary event. In scientific usage, a phenomenon is any event that is observable, however commonplace it might be, even if it requires the use of instrumentation to observe it. for example, in physics, a phenomenon may be a feature of matter, energy, or spacetime, such as Isaac newton's observations of the moon's orbit and gravity, or Galileo Galilei's observations of the motion of a pendulum.
